Role
Test video streaming websites and applications on a range of low-end to high-end devices and on a range of screen sizes from mobiles to high-definition TVs
Test backend systems and systems integrations that support media business operations
Test for functionality, UIUX fidelity, high availability, stability, and performance
Defining test plans, test cases, and test data to be used for both automated and manual testing.
Contribute and Maintain our Continuous Integration/Delivery pipeline
Partner with designers, project managers, operations engineers, third party systems providers, and customers
Strive for continuous product quality improvement with feedback to designers, product managers, and systems architects
Have the potential to be a mentor and leader for other QA Engineers as the Diagnal team grows over time
Experience Required
Excellent command over English language
5 or more years of experience in manual testing or/and automated testing in a premium software project services or software product company working with international customers/stakeholders
Experience with standard testing tools/frameworks e.g. Mercury, JUnit, JMeter, Selenium, Appium, Eggplant, Sahi, Calabash
Experience in working on an automated testing pipeline that includes unit, functional, and system-level tests driven by an integrated framework.
Understanding of HTTP and application on RESTful API testing
Ability to write scripts/programs to test applications
Working knowledge of UNIX and ability to do scripting
Self-motivation and the ability to manage your own time to get the job done at our industry levels
An engineering Degree in computer science or equivalent practical experience
Prior experience working within the Media, E-commerce, Telecommunications, or similar large-scale consumer-facing industry.
